HEAVY rains flooded parts of Metro Manila, especially in the cities along South Luzon Expressway such as Taguig, Pateros, and Muntinlupa, resulting in heavy traffic.

The Office of the Civil Defense-National Capital Region (OCD-NCR) said flooding was aggravated by the temporary closure of the drainage system to facilitate road construction in the area.
